Output 0dbf592fd20506fa830dece1cee9e5c68291002c0d0a398f1458b4c44a7fec9d:0

value
18351600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7185ad037f4016a64e83583f8c9f513c408b848 OP_EQUAL
address
3NkwC44RcUEGQDoUpJkcBPpw8J2FKGaYej
transaction
0dbf592fd20506fa830dece1cee9e5c68291002c0d0a398f1458b4c44a7fec9d
confirmations
295315
spent
true